import type { ExternalAgentConfig } from "../../../../infrastructure/ai/types";
import {
type ManagedAgentKey,
isPathLikeCommand,
} from "../../../../infrastructure/ai/managedAgents";
import type { AgentPathInfo } from "./types";
import { AGENT_DEFAULTS, isCursorAvailableForMode } from "./types";
import { buildCodebuddyEnv } from "./codebuddyConfigEnv";
function getAutoManagedAgentStoredPath(
agents: ExternalAgentConfig[],
agentKey: ManagedAgentKey,
): string | null {
const managed = agents.find((agent) => agent.id === `discovered_${agentKey}`);
if (managed?.commandSource === "auto") return null;
return isPathLikeCommand(managed?.command) ? managed?.command ?? null : null;
}
export function areExternalAgentListsEqual(
left: ExternalAgentConfig[],
right: ExternalAgentConfig[],
): boolean {
if (left.length !== right.length) return false;
return left.every((agent, index) => JSON.stringify(agent) === JSON.stringify(right[index]));
}
export function buildManagedAgentState(
prevAgents: ExternalAgentConfig[],
defaultAgentId: string,
agentKey: ManagedAgentKey,
pathInfo: AgentPathInfo | null,
commandSource: "manual" | "auto" = "auto",
): { agents: ExternalAgentConfig[]; defaultAgentId: string } {
const managedId = `discovered_${agentKey}`;
const managedAgents = prevAgents.filter((agent) => agent.id === managedId);
const otherAgents = prevAgents.filter((agent) => agent.id !== managedId);
if (!pathInfo?.available || !pathInfo.path) {
const existingManaged = managedAgents.find((agent) => agent.id === managedId);
if (agentKey === "cursor" && (existingManaged?.apiKey || existingManaged?.cursorAuthMode === "cli-login")) {
const defaults = AGENT_DEFAULTS[agentKey];
const {
acpCommand: _legacyCommand,
acpArgs: _legacyArgs,
...existingManagedWithoutLegacy
} = existingManaged;
return {
agents: [
...otherAgents,
{
...existingManagedWithoutLegacy,
...defaults,
id: managedId,
command: pathInfo?.path || existingManaged.command || "cursor",
// Preserve enable preference when probe is temporarily unavailable
// (e.g. wrong apiKeyPresent gating). Send requires available too.
enabled: existingManaged.enabled ?? true,
available: false,
// Preserve stored API key across mode / temporary unavailability.
...(existingManaged.apiKey ? { apiKey: existingManaged.apiKey } : {}),
cursorAuthMode: existingManaged.cursorAuthMode === "cli-login" ? "cli-login" : "api-key",
},
],
defaultAgentId: existingManaged.id === defaultAgentId ? "catty" : defaultAgentId,
};
}
if (agentKey === "codebuddy") {
const hasSavedCodebuddyConfig = Boolean(
(existingManaged?.env && Object.keys(existingManaged.env).length > 0) ||
(
existingManaged?.codebuddyOptions &&
Object.keys(existingManaged.codebuddyOptions).length > 0
),
);
if (hasSavedCodebuddyConfig) {
return {
agents: [
...otherAgents,
{
...existingManaged,
...AGENT_DEFAULTS.codebuddy,
id: managedId,
command: existingManaged.command || "codebuddy",
enabled: false,
available: false,
},
],
defaultAgentId: existingManaged.id === defaultAgentId ? "catty" : defaultAgentId,
};
}
}
return {
agents: otherAgents,
defaultAgentId: managedAgents.some((agent) => agent.id === defaultAgentId)
? "catty"
: defaultAgentId,
};
}
const existingManaged = managedAgents.find((agent) => agent.id === managedId);
const {
acpCommand: _legacyCommand,
acpArgs: _legacyArgs,
...existingManagedWithoutLegacy
} = existingManaged ?? {};
const defaults = AGENT_DEFAULTS[agentKey];
const managedEnv =
agentKey === "claude"
? { ...(existingManaged?.env ?? {}), CLAUDE_CODE_EXECUTABLE: pathInfo.path }
: agentKey === "codebuddy"
? { ...(existingManaged?.env ?? {}), CODEBUDDY_CODE_PATH: pathInfo.path }
: agentKey === "opencode"
? { ...(existingManaged?.env ?? {}), OPENCODE_BIN: pathInfo.path }
: existingManaged?.env;
const cursorAuthMode = agentKey === "cursor"
? (existingManaged?.cursorAuthMode
?? (pathInfo.authSource === "cli-login" || pathInfo.cliLoginOk ? "cli-login" : "api-key"))
: undefined;
const cursorModeAvailable = agentKey === "cursor"
? isCursorAvailableForMode(pathInfo, cursorAuthMode === "cli-login" ? "cli-login" : "api-key", {
hasStoredApiKey: Boolean(existingManaged?.apiKey),
})
: true;
const nextManagedAgent: ExternalAgentConfig = {
...existingManagedWithoutLegacy,
...defaults,
id: managedId,
command: agentKey === "cursor" && cursorAuthMode === "cli-login"
? (pathInfo.cliBinPath || pathInfo.path)
: pathInfo.path,
commandSource,
// Persist probed --version so the chat model picker can gate GPT-5.6+
// even when this custom path is not the PATH discovery binary.
...(pathInfo.version ? { cliVersion: pathInfo.version } : {}),
...(managedEnv ? { env: managedEnv } : {}),
available: cursorModeAvailable,
// Do not force-disable when only the current auth mode is temporarily
// unavailable (user may switch modes). Send paths already require available.
enabled: managedAgents.length === 0
|| (agentKey === "codebuddy" && existingManaged && !isPathLikeCommand(existingManaged.command))
? true
: managedAgents.some((agent) => agent.enabled) || managedAgents.every((agent) => agent.available === false),
...(agentKey === "cursor" ? {
cursorAuthMode,
// Keep stored API key in both modes; CLI turns omit it via env wiring.
...(existingManaged?.apiKey ? { apiKey: existingManaged.apiKey } : {}),
} : {}),
};
return {
agents: [...otherAgents, nextManagedAgent],
defaultAgentId: managedAgents.some((agent) => agent.id === defaultAgentId)
? managedId
: defaultAgentId,
};
}
export function updateCodebuddyManagedEnv(
prevAgents: ExternalAgentConfig[],
internetEnv: string,
envText: string,
): ExternalAgentConfig[] {
const managedId = "discovered_codebuddy";
const existingManaged = prevAgents.find((agent) => agent.id === managedId);
const nextEnv = buildCodebuddyEnv(existingManaged?.env, internetEnv, envText);
if (existingManaged) {
if (!nextEnv && !isPathLikeCommand(existingManaged.command)) {
return prevAgents.filter((agent) => agent.id !== managedId);
}
return prevAgents.map((agent) =>
agent.id === managedId
? { ...agent, ...(nextEnv ? { env: nextEnv } : { env: undefined }) }
: agent,
);
}
if (!nextEnv) return prevAgents;
return [
...prevAgents,
{
...AGENT_DEFAULTS.codebuddy,
id: managedId,
command: "codebuddy",
enabled: false,
env: nextEnv,
},
];
}
export function updateCodebuddyManagedOptions(
prevAgents: ExternalAgentConfig[],
options: ExternalAgentConfig['codebuddyOptions'],
): ExternalAgentConfig[] {
const managedId = "discovered_codebuddy";
const existingManaged = prevAgents.find((agent) => agent.id === managedId);
if (existingManaged) {
if (
!options &&
(!existingManaged.env || Object.keys(existingManaged.env).length === 0) &&
!isPathLikeCommand(existingManaged.command)
) {
return prevAgents.filter((agent) => agent.id !== managedId);
}
return prevAgents.map((agent) =>
agent.id === managedId
? { ...agent, codebuddyOptions: options }
: agent,
);
}
if (!options) return prevAgents;
return [
...prevAgents,
{
...AGENT_DEFAULTS.codebuddy,
id: managedId,
command: "codebuddy",
enabled: false,
codebuddyOptions: options,
},
];
}
export function getInitialManagedAgentPaths(agents: ExternalAgentConfig[]) {
return {
codex: getAutoManagedAgentStoredPath(agents, "codex") ?? "",
claude: getAutoManagedAgentStoredPath(agents, "claude") ?? "",
copilot: getAutoManagedAgentStoredPath(agents, "copilot") ?? "",
cursor: getAutoManagedAgentStoredPath(agents, "cursor") ?? "",
codebuddy: getAutoManagedAgentStoredPath(agents, "codebuddy") ?? "",
opencode: getAutoManagedAgentStoredPath(agents, "opencode") ?? "",
grok: getAutoManagedAgentStoredPath(agents, "grok") ?? "",
};
}
